No, you can’t go from jpg to png to jpg.   If you start with a jpg, then go to a png, you will still have an image that looks like the jpg.   The only way to get the transparency is to start off with a png.

As for the the metadata using “01/01” for the date, this is a bug in TG not a theme problem.  You’ll have to get with TG to get that corrected.  If you open the xml, you will see that, that is the date in the xml.

great theme overall. But i`m cunfused about the file structure to create with ThumbGen to get MoJo proper running. A “normal” theme is working with a file structure like this. e.g.

Easy A 2010.mkv                  --(The Actual movie)

Easy A 2010.jpg                   ----The movie’s cover box thumbnail…

Easy A 2010.xml                   -meta data

Easy A 2010.mkv_sheet.mkv            --The dummy file

Easy A 2010.mkv_sheet.jpg             --The MovieSheet

Easy A 2010.mkv_sheet.xml            --Meta data

MoJo actually don`t  need all these files to run in a proper way.

Understand for the time beeing that MoJo do not need the “sheet” files.

It only needs the

  1. movie

  2. cover box thumbnail (saved as png. renamed as jpg.)

  3. the meta data xml

to work as intended

Asking, because i dont want to spam my WDTV with unneded files.

Thanks for help…

u are correct, only needs:

Easy A 2010.mkv                  --(The Actual movie)

Easy A 2010.jpg                   ----The movie’s cover box thumbnail…

Easy A 2010.xml                   -meta data

And just a note about the album covers.

For them to show up good with better defintion, you should use large covers.  I perfer covers that are 600 x 600, they show up really well, although 800 X 800 are even better.

If you need a place to get the covers, you can checkout - http://www.albumartexchange.com, they have quite a few high-def covers.
